Команда /alock - Форум Cheat-Master.ru
  • Страница 1 из 1
  • 1
Модератор форума: [CM]OlegEhtler, Getbackthere, Phoenixxx_Czar  
Команда /alock
444SuperMan444 Дата: Среда, 16.03.2016, 20:00 | Сообщение # 1
Новичок
Сообщений: 5
Статус: Offline
Всем Привет и сегодня я вас научу создавать команду /alock
==========================================
[code]CMD:alock(playerid, params[])
{
new nearveh = GetNearestVehicle(playerid);
new carid;
if(PlayerInfo[playerid][pAdmin] < 2) return true;
carid = nearveh;
new Float:cx,Float:cy,Float:cz;
GetVehiclePos(carid, cx, cy, cz);
if(!PlayerToPoint(4.0, playerid, cx, cy, cz)) return true;
if(gVehicles[carid][vLock])
{
SCM(playerid, COLOR_GRAD1, "Машина открыта!");
for(new i;i<MAX_PLAYERS;i++) if(IsPlayerConnected(i) && IsVehicleStreamedIn(carid,i)) SetVehicleParamsForPlayer(carid,i,0,0);
gVehicles[carid][vLock] = 0;
}
else
{
SCM(playerid, COLOR_GRAD1, "Машина закрыта!");
for(new i;i<MAX_PLAYERS;i++) if(IsPlayerConnected(i) && IsVehicleStreamedIn(carid,i)) SetVehicleParamsForPlayer(carid,i,0,1);
gVehicles[carid][vLock] = 1;
}
if(IsPlayerInAnyVehicle(playerid)) UpdateTextDraws(playerid);
return true;
}
==========================================


Продам мод Reform Rp
https://vk.com/id348732310
Очень много функций
сначало мод потом деньги
+79001209472 - киви


Сообщение отредактировал 444SuperMan444 - Среда, 16.03.2016, 20:03
=) Дата: Четверг, 17.03.2016, 01:20 | Сообщение # 2
Боец
Сообщений: 271
Статус: Offline
поставь вконце кода [/code] чтобы было так:
Код

cod
FryGames[CM] Дата: Четверг, 17.03.2016, 08:31 | Сообщение # 3
Боец
Сообщений: 130
Статус: Offline
Где обьяснения? Что за SCM? gVehicles[carid][vLock]? UpdateTextDraws? Простой вырезки маловато. Ничему ты нас не научил.

Сообщение отредактировал FryGames[CM] - Четверг, 17.03.2016, 08:32
Danny_Marcelo Дата: Суббота, 14.05.2016, 01:30 | Сообщение # 4
Боец
Сообщений: 282
Статус: Offline
Код

CMD:alock(playerid, params[])
{
    new nearveh = GetNearestVehicle(playerid);
    new carid;
    if(PlayerInfo[playerid][pAdmin] < 2) return true;
    carid = nearveh;
    new Float:cx,Float:cy,Float:cz;
    GetVehiclePos(carid, cx, cy, cz);
    if(!PlayerToPoint(4.0, playerid, cx, cy, cz)) return true;
    if(gVehicles[carid][vLock])
    {
  SCM(playerid, COLOR_GRAD1, "Машина открыта!");
  for(new i;i<MAX_PLAYERS;i++) if(IsPlayerConnected(i) && IsVehicleStreamedIn(carid,i)) SetVehicleParamsForPlayer(carid,i,0,0);
  gVehicles[carid][vLock] = 0;
    }
    else
    {
  SCM(playerid, COLOR_GRAD1, "Машина закрыта!");
  for(new i;i<MAX_PLAYERS;i++) if(IsPlayerConnected(i) && IsVehicleStreamedIn(carid,i)) SetVehicleParamsForPlayer(carid,i,0,1);
  gVehicles[carid][vLock] = 1;
    }
    if(IsPlayerInAnyVehicle(playerid)) UpdateTextDraws(playerid);
    return true;
}


SCM заменяем на SendClientMessage или же в начале мода ставим
#define SCM SendClientMessage.

А вообще, прежде чем выкладывать команды на порталы, изучите её)

Как сказал человек, постом выше:

Цитата

Ничему ты нас не научил.
  • Страница 1 из 1
  • 1
Поиск:
Статистика Форума